Introduction

A project is a set of tasks that must be completed within a defined timeline to accomplish a specific set of goalsThese tasks are completed by a group of people known as the project team, which is led by a project manager, who oversees the planning, scheduling, tracking and successful completion of projects

To understand the value of project management, it is necessary to understand the fundamental nature of a project; the core characteristics of project management processes such as success evaluation; the roles, responsibilities, activities of a project management team and expertise with methodology in the execution of projects. The fundamental nature of any project is that it is a “temporary endeavour undertaken to create a unique product, service or result”. Technically, a project is an activity that has defined tasks or objectives and goes through the following phases for planned or successful completion:

  • Feasibility & concept study
  • Engineering phase
  • Procurement phase
  • Implementation or construction or execution phase
  • Any specific Research and Developments activities during all the phases of    the project for improvement

Purpose and Scope of a Project

The project purpose always clearly indicates the goals and objectives of the project. While defining the project goals and objectives, the following fundamental requirements must keep in mind.

  • Clear and defined objectives are necessary and the aim to achieve the same objectives.
  • Objectives should be reasonable, achievable and most important, should be measurable.
  • Sponsors and other stakeholders should understand and agree to the project.
The understanding of project is very critical and this allows team members to clear their concept to act accordingly.
